Lyness (Royal Naval) Cemetery
Northern Scotland, ScotlandAbout this experience
Scapa flow was a royal naval base during both the First and Second World Wars. Sailors began burying their shipmates at Lyness in 1915 and the cemetery remained in use until 1946.
